Grandma’s Squash Soufflé

ingredients

  • 3 -4 medium yellow squash
  • 4 tablespoons butter
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on pepper
  • 1 egg, separated

directions

  • Cook squash until tender.
  • Drain WELL and mash.
  • Add butter and salt and pepper, feel free to alter amounts to taste.
  • Mix in one egg yolk.
  • Beat egg white until stiff. Fold into squash.
  • Put in buttered casserole dish.
  • Bake until set at 350 degrees (abt. 20 - 30 minutes).
